Defining SNMP Users

The SNMP User Table Page enables assigning system users to SNMP groups and defining the user authentication method.
To assign system users:
1. Click Configuration > SMNP Settings >SNMP User Table. The SNMP User Table Page opens:
The SNMP User Table Page contains the following fields:

Description
Defines the SNMP user name included in the SNMP user group.
Defines the SNMP group and assigned to a user.
Defines the SNMPv3 user authentication method. The possible field values are:
None —No user authentication is used.
Password — Provides user authentication via the HMAC-SHA-96 authentication
level password or HMAC-MD5-96 password.
Key — Provides user authentication via the HMAC-MD5 algorithm or the HMAC-
SHA-96 authentication level.
Selects the authentication password type used to authenticate users. The possible field
values are:
MD5 — Defines that HMAC-MD5-96 password is used for authentication.
SHA — Defines that HMAC-SHA-96 authentication level password is used for
authentication.
Defines the password used for authentication. (1-32 digits).
Confirms the password used for authentication. (1-32 digits).
